Back to blog
Research

Essential Security Practices for Using APIs with Exchange Keys

Discover key security practices for safely using APIs with your crypto exchange keys. Learn about API risks, management, monitoring, and how Token Metrics API can help.
Token Metrics Team
6
Want Smarter Crypto Picks—Free?
See unbiased Token Metrics Ratings for BTC, ETH, and top alts.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
 No credit card | 1-click unsubscribe

As cryptocurrencies and digital assets become more integrated into financial operations and innovations, APIs (Application Programming Interfaces) have emerged as the primary bridges between users, trading bots, analytics platforms, and exchanges. While APIs unlock powerful functionality—like automated trading and real-time data—linking your exchange accounts via APIs also introduces critical security considerations. Protecting your API keys is essential to safeguarding your funds, data, and digital reputation from external threats and accidental losses.

Understanding API Keys and Their Risks

API keys are like digital master keys—long alphanumeric codes generated by crypto exchanges to grant third-party services or tools controlled access to your trading account. Depending on the permissions set, an API key can enable actions such as reading balances, making trades, or withdrawing funds. This convenience, however, comes with risk. If malicious actors obtain your keys, they could execute trades, drain assets, or compromise personal data.

Common threats include:

  • Phishing Attacks: Attackers may trick users into entering keys on fake platforms.
  • Code Leaks: Mismanaging code repositories can accidentally expose keys.
  • Server Vulnerabilities: APIs stored on unsecured servers are at risk of hacking.
  • Over-permissive Keys: Granting broad permissions unnecessary for specific tasks increases potential damage.

Recognizing these risks is the first step toward building a robust security approach for API-driven crypto activity.

Implementing Strong API Key Management

Securing your API keys starts with effective key management and following exchange best practices:

  • Generate Keys with Minimal Permissions: Always apply the principle of least privilege. If an API integration only requires read access, avoid enabling trading or withdrawal permissions. Many exchanges offer highly configurable permissions—take advantage of this granular control.
  • Use IP Whitelisting: Restrict API key access to specific, trusted server IPs. Even if keys leak, unauthorized access will be blocked from non-whitelisted locations.
  • Rotate and Revoke Keys Regularly: Set schedules to periodically rotate API keys and immediately revoke any unused or suspicious keys. Regular audits ensure that only necessary, actively-used keys remain valid.
  • Monitor API Usage Logs: Review your exchange’s API activity logs to spot unauthorized or unusual requests. Early detection can mitigate losses if a breach occurs.
  • Store Keys Securely: Never hard-code API keys in plaintext in your application code. Use environment variables, encrypted vaults (like AWS Secrets Manager or HashiCorp Vault), or secure OS keyrings to manage sensitive secrets.

Following these workflows reduces the risk surface significantly and forms the backbone of secure API integration.

Securing Your Development and Production Environments

The environments where your code and API keys reside are just as important as the keys themselves. Weak operational security can leave even well-managed keys vulnerable.

  • Use Version Control Best Practices: Exclude secrets from version control (e.g., using .gitignore for Git) and never share sensitive files. Tools like git-secrets can scan for accidental leaks during development.
  • Apply Role-Based Access Controls (RBAC): Only allow trusted team members access to code and production systems that utilize keys. Revoke access as soon as responsibilities change.
  • Update System Dependencies: Regularly patch libraries, dependencies, and server operating systems to defend against vulnerabilities exploited in the wild.
  • Implement Multi-Factor Authentication (MFA): Require MFA on all user and administrative exchange accounts. Compromising a password alone should never be enough to make unauthorized key changes.
  • Use Secure Communications: Ensure all API calls use HTTPS/TLS to prevent interception.

Investing in layered security controls around your infrastructure and development pipeline creates holistic protection that complements API best practices.

Evaluating the Security of Third-Party Crypto APIs

Before connecting your exchange account to any external tool or platform via APIs, carefully evaluate its security posture. Consider these assessment steps:

  • Review Documentation: Reliable crypto APIs offer transparent documentation on how keys are stored, encrypted, and transmitted.
  • Check Vendor Reputation: Research user reviews and security incident history for the platform you plan to use.
  • Analyze Incident Response: Is there a clear plan and history for handling breaches or accidental leaks?
  • Data Privacy and Compliance: Examine whether third parties comply with data protection standards like GDPR or SOC 2 relevant to your region.
  • Open Source Versus Closed Source: Open source software enables code review, while closed platforms may require direct communication for trust verification.

Partnering with reputable service providers, like Token Metrics, that clearly prioritize and communicate security, greatly reduces integration risks.

Monitoring and Responding to Suspicious API Activity

Even with the best defenses, continuous monitoring and a planned response are vital if your API keys are ever exposed. Effective strategies include:

  • Set Real-time Alerts: Configure your exchange or service dashboards to instantly notify you of critical actions—such as failed logins, unauthorized IP access, unexpected trades, or withdrawal attempts.
  • Have an Incident Response Plan: If suspicious activity is detected, act swiftly: revoke affected API keys, audit trading histories, and contact exchange support as needed.
  • Log All API Events: Maintain logs to help reconstruct the sequence of actions during an incident—crucial for both remediation and any investigations that may follow.
  • Limit Exposure: Never share API keys via unencrypted email or chat, and avoid reusing keys across multiple services.

Rapid detection and response minimize the impact of breaches and strengthen your security over time through valuable lessons learned.

Build Smarter Crypto Apps & AI Agents with Token Metrics

Token Metrics provides real-time prices, trading signals, and on-chain insights all from one powerful API. Grab a Free API Key

Frequently Asked Questions

Are API keys safe to share with third-party tools?

Only share API keys with platforms you trust and have thoroughly evaluated. Limit permissions, monitor usage, and revoke keys if suspicious activity is detected.

What permissions should I set on my exchange API keys?

Apply the principle of least privilege. Grant only the permissions the integration or bot requires—commonly, just read or trading access, never withdrawal if not needed.

How often should I rotate my API keys?

Best practice is to rotate API keys regularly, at a cadence that fits your operational needs, and immediately after any suspected compromise or when discontinuing a service.

Can AI tools help me detect suspicious API behavior?

Yes. AI-powered analytics can spot unusual trading patterns or access anomalies—which might indicate theft or security breaches—faster than manual monitoring.

What if my API key is compromised?

Immediately revoke the affected key, review your account for unauthorized actions, activate additional security measures, and notify your exchange's support team as necessary.

Disclaimer

This blog is for educational purposes only and does not constitute investment, trading, or legal advice. Always conduct your own research and apply security best practices when handling APIs and exchange keys.

Build Smarter Crypto Apps &
AI Agents in Minutes, Not Months
Real-time prices, trading signals, and on-chain insights all from one powerful API.
Grab a Free API Key
About Token Metrics
Token Metrics: AI-powered crypto research and ratings platform. We help investors make smarter decisions with unbiased Token Metrics Ratings, on-chain analytics, and editor-curated “Top 10” guides. Our platform distills thousands of data points into clear scores, trends, and alerts you can act on.
30 Employees
analysts, data scientists, and crypto engineers
30 Employees
analysts, data scientists, and crypto engineers
30 Employees
analysts, data scientists, and crypto engineers
Want Smarter Crypto Picks—Free?
See unbiased Token Metrics Ratings for BTC, ETH, and top alts.
Thank you! Your submission has been received!
Oops! Something went wrong while submitting the form.
 No credit card | 1-click unsubscribe
Token Metrics Team
Token Metrics Team

Recent Posts

Announcements

Stop Guessing, Start Trading: The Token Metrics API Advantage

Token Metrics Team
3 min

Big news: We’re cranking up the heat on AI-driven crypto analytics with the launch of the Token Metrics API and our official SDK (Software Development Kit). This isn’t just an upgrade – it's a quantum leap, giving traders, hedge funds, developers, and institutions direct access to cutting-edge market intelligence, trading signals, and predictive analytics.

Crypto markets move fast, and having real-time, AI-powered insights can be the difference between catching the next big trend or getting left behind. Until now, traders and quants have been wrestling with scattered data, delayed reporting, and a lack of truly predictive analytics. Not anymore.

The Token Metrics API delivers 32+ high-performance endpoints packed with powerful AI-driven insights right into your lap, including:

  • Trading Signals: AI-driven buy/sell recommendations based on real-time market conditions.
  • Investor & Trader Grades: Our proprietary risk-adjusted scoring for assessing crypto assets.
  • Price Predictions: Machine learning-powered forecasts for multiple time frames.
  • Sentiment Analysis: Aggregated insights from social media, news, and market data.
  • Market Indicators: Advanced metrics, including correlation analysis, volatility trends, and macro-level market insights.

‍Getting started with the Token Metrics API is simple:

  1. Sign up at www.tokenmetrics.com/api. 
  2. Generate an API key and explore sample requests.
  3. Choose a tier–start with 50 free API calls/month, or stake TMAI tokens for premium access.
  4. Optionally–download the SDK, install it for your preferred programming language, and follow the provided setup guide.

At Token Metrics, we believe data should be decentralized, predictive, and actionable. 

The Token Metrics API & SDK bring next-gen AI-powered crypto intelligence to anyone looking to trade smarter, build better, and stay ahead of the curve. With our official SDK, developers can plug these insights into their own trading bots, dashboards, and research tools – no need to reinvent the wheel.

Crypto Basics

How to Buy Ethereum (ETH) Easily on Token Metrics

Token Metrics Team
4 mins

Why Buy Ethereum?

Ethereum (ETH) is more than just a cryptocurrency—it's the backbone of decentralized finance (DeFi), NFTs, and smart contract applications. As the second-largest crypto by market cap, Ethereum continues to be a top investment choice for those looking to participate in the future of blockchain technology.

Now, buying ETH has never been easier! With Token Metrics, you can research, analyze, and purchase Ethereum all in one seamless experience.

Step-by-Step Guide: How to Buy Ethereum

1. Get Started on Token Metrics

To purchase ETH, you first need to access the Token Metrics trading platform. Simply log in to your Token Metrics account and navigate to the trading section.

2. Fund Your Web3 Wallet

Before making a purchase, ensure that you have a Web3 wallet such as MetaMask or Trust Wallet. Fund your wallet with crypto or stablecoins to facilitate transactions smoothly.

3. Use AI-Powered Analysis for Smarter Investing

Before buying, leverage Token Metrics' AI trading assistant (TMAI) to get real-time technical analysis and price predictions for Ethereum. Our AI-driven insights help you make informed decisions based on market trends and signals.

4. Buy Ethereum Seamlessly

Once you've reviewed Ethereum's performance, you can execute your trade directly on Token Metrics—no need to switch between multiple apps or exchanges. Simply enter the amount of ETH you want to purchase and confirm your transaction.

5. Securely Store Your ETH

After purchasing Ethereum, you can store it in your Web3 wallet for easy access or transfer it to a hardware wallet for added security.

Why Buy Ethereum on Token Metrics?

  • One-Stop Platform: Research, analyze, and invest—all in one place.
  • AI-Powered Insights: Get expert-level market analysis before purchasing.
  • Secure & Easy Transactions: No need for multiple apps or exchanges—buy ETH directly on Token Metrics.
  • Web3 Integration: Trade ETH effortlessly with your Web3 wallet.

Invest in Ethereum Today with Token Metrics!

Ethereum is at the forefront of blockchain innovation, and now you can buy ETH effortlessly on Token Metrics. Get started today and stay ahead in the crypto revolution!

Crypto Basics

Why Choose the TMAI Agent?

Token Metrics Team
5 mins

In the ever-evolving world of cryptocurrency, having the right tools can make the difference between success and missed opportunities. While many AI agents offer data and analysis, Token Metrics’ AI Agent, TMAI, goes beyond the basics, delivering an all-in-one platform designed to transform the way traders and investors interact with the crypto market.

With TMAI, you’re not just getting an intelligent assistant for insights—you’re gaining a complete solution for researching, analyzing, and swapping tokens. Let’s explore why TMAI stands out as the ultimate companion for crypto traders and investors.

1. Real-Time Market Analysis

TMAI provides instant access to comprehensive market data and analysis, empowering you to stay ahead of market trends.

  • 24/7 Market Monitoring: Get updates on price movements, trends, and volatility in real-time.
  • Actionable Insights: From Bitcoin to altcoins, TMAI analyzes market conditions and delivers clear, data-backed recommendations.

Whether you’re a day trader or a long-term investor, having real-time insights at your fingertips ensures you never miss an opportunity.

2. Personalized Recommendations Tailored to You

TMAI understands that no two investors are the same. That’s why it delivers personalized recommendations based on your goals and preferences.

By tailoring its insights to your needs, TMAI ensures every recommendation is relevant and actionable.

3. A Step Beyond: Crypto Token Swaps

While many AI agents stop at providing analysis, TMAI takes it to the next level by enabling crypto token swaps directly from the platform.

  • Seamless Transactions: Connect your wallet to TMAI and swap tokens with just a few clicks.
  • All-in-One Platform: No need to juggle multiple tools or platforms—research, analyze, and invest all in one place.
  • Unmatched Convenience: Whether you’re diversifying your portfolio or entering a new position, TMAI simplifies the process by combining decision-making and execution.

This unique feature sets TMAI apart, making it a true game-changer in the world of AI-powered crypto tools.

4. 24/7 Assistance Anytime, Anywhere

The crypto market never sleeps, and neither does TMAI.

  • Always Available: TMAI provides round-the-clock support, ensuring you have access to insights and recommendations whenever you need them.
  • User-Friendly Interface: Designed for traders and investors of all experience levels, TMAI makes it easy to get the information you need, even if you’re new to crypto.

Whether it’s 2 a.m. or 2 p.m., TMAI is always ready to assist.

5. Trusted by Token Metrics’ Proven Platform

TMAI isn’t just an AI agent; it’s powered by the robust data and analytics infrastructure of Token Metrics.

  • Extensive Crypto Database: Access insights from thousands of tokens, covering market trends, sentiment, and technical analysis.
  • Proven Accuracy: Token Metrics’ tools and analysis have consistently helped users make informed decisions, and TMAI brings that expertise directly to you.

By integrating Token Metrics’ trusted data with AI, TMAI offers a level of precision and reliability unmatched by other tools.

Why TMAI Is the Ultimate Crypto Companion

TMAI is more than an AI agent—it’s a complete solution for crypto traders and investors. Here’s why it stands out:

  • Convenience: Research, analyze, and execute trades—all in one place.
  • Comprehensive Features: From real-time analysis to token swaps, TMAI covers every aspect of the trading process.
  • Accessibility: Whether you’re a beginner or a pro, TMAI adapts to your needs with personalized recommendations and 24/7 support.

By combining advanced AI technology with Token Metrics’ expertise, TMAI empowers you to make smarter decisions, save time, and maximize your returns.

Experience the Future of Crypto Trading with TMAI

With TMAI, the future of crypto trading is here. Stop juggling multiple platforms and start using a single tool that can handle it all. From market analysis to token swaps, TMAI brings unparalleled convenience and precision to your crypto journey.

Ready to simplify your crypto experience? Try TMAI today at www.tokenmetrics.com

‍

Choose from Platinum, Gold, and Silver packages
Reach with 25–30% open rates and 0.5–1% CTR
Craft your own custom ad—from banners to tailored copy
Perfect for Crypto Exchanges, SaaS Tools, DeFi, and AI Products